CURVES AND VERTICALS BIBLIOGRAPHY AND STUDY LIST INDEXReviewsAuthor InformationA former commercial photographer, Helmut Gernsheim (1913-95) ranks among the most influential and prolific historians of photography. He virtually created the academic study of photography in the 1940s, carrying out extensive research and amassing a priceless collection of historical prints. His books remain authoritative resources on the development of photography. Tab Content 6Author Website:Countries AvailableAll regions |
